MG TF LE500 production scheduled

Thu, 08 May 2008

By Ben Pulman Motor Industry 08 May 2008 13:12 Another twist in the will-they-won't-they MG TF saga. The company has announced that production of the roadster will start again at Longbridge from early August 2008, and cars will be in dealerships by September. The first 500 cars off the Longbridge line will be the limited-edition, high-spec LE500.

Hamann BMW M5 tuning package announced

Wed, 18 Apr 2012

German tuner Hamann will upgrade and modify Land Rovers, McLarens, Mercedes-Benzes and more, but its real expertise is in BMWs. The company has just announced an upgrade package for the new generation of BMW M5 sedans. Hamann's body kit adds 25 millimeters on the rocker panels and the rear diffuser, while the front lip is extended by 30 millimeters.

Saab targets German luxury foes with a new 9-5

Wed, 16 Jun 2010

The redesigned 2010 Saab 9-5 Aero sedan is big, filled with technology, and designed and engineered to compete with the Audi A6 and the Mercedes-Benz E-class sedans. “The new Saab demonstrates that we are alive and kicking,” said Victor Muller, CEO of Spyker Cars NV, the Dutch sports-car maker that purchased Saab from General Motors Co. in February.
